If you learn about the college life beforehand, you can ease your fears. Read on for help adjusting to college life. Be sure to take lots of toiletries along to college. This is an area that you may not think a great deal about, but you will find toiletries run out quickly. Try to buy in bulk as well, as this will help you to save money over time. Many students find that it is handy to include a water bottle in their school supplies. Remain hydrated all day. This is even more crucial if your classes run one right after another and you just do not have the time to hydrate or eat. When you're not thirsty, you can focus on your school work. Don't schedule a challenging class early in the day, if you aren't a real morning person. Choose classes that will allow you to follow a schedule you can enjoy. Make sure you are familiar with you schedule as well as the location of your classes before school starts. Figure out how many minutes or hours you will need to make it each class to the next and plan accordingly. Also, pinpoint other places of importance which you will be frequenting often and mark those on the map. If you are having trouble figuring out strategies for academic success, see if your college has a study skills course. Alot of college students did well in high school, but they are lost in college. A class that focuses on study skills will get you on track. Success in college depends greatly on the quality of your study environment. It's not a great idea to study in your dorm. Instead, seek out a quite location where you can avoid potential interruptions. Usually, the best choice is the library. Get some noise-cancelling headphones if you need to.
